Why AI matters at this scale
The City of Barberton, a municipal government founded in 1891 and serving approximately 26,000 residents in Ohio, operates with a workforce of 201–500 employees. Like many mid-sized cities, it faces the challenge of delivering high-quality public services—from public safety and infrastructure maintenance to administrative functions—with constrained budgets and growing citizen expectations. AI offers a pragmatic path to amplify staff productivity, enhance service delivery, and make data-driven decisions without requiring a large IT department.
What the City of Barberton Does
Barberton’s government encompasses typical municipal departments: public works, police, fire, parks and recreation, community development, and central administration. Daily operations involve processing permits, handling citizen inquiries, maintaining roads and utilities, managing public records, and ensuring compliance with state and federal regulations. Many of these tasks are document-heavy, repetitive, and ripe for automation.
Why AI Matters for Mid-Sized Municipalities
Mid-sized cities often lack the resources of larger metros but still manage complex operations. AI can bridge this gap by automating routine cognitive tasks. For Barberton, this means reducing the manual effort spent on data entry, citizen communication, and report generation. With cloud-based AI tools, the city can adopt capabilities like natural language processing and predictive analytics without massive upfront investment. The key is targeting high-volume, low-complexity processes where AI can deliver immediate time savings and error reduction.
Three High-Impact AI Opportunities
1. Intelligent Citizen Service Automation
Deploying an AI-powered chatbot on the city website and integrating it with back-end systems can handle common questions about permits, trash schedules, and service requests. Combined with intelligent document processing for permit applications, the city could cut manual data entry by up to 70% and reduce response times from days to minutes. ROI includes staff reallocation to higher-value tasks and improved citizen satisfaction.
2. Predictive Infrastructure Management
Barberton’s water, sewer, and road networks generate sensor and maintenance data. Applying machine learning to this data can predict pipe failures or pavement deterioration, enabling proactive repairs. This reduces emergency repair costs, extends asset life, and minimizes service disruptions. Even a 10% reduction in reactive maintenance can save hundreds of thousands of dollars annually.
3. AI-Enhanced Administrative Efficiency
City council meetings, grant applications, and compliance reporting consume significant staff hours. AI transcription services can automatically generate meeting minutes, while large language models can draft grant proposals and summarize lengthy regulations. This could save 15–20 hours per week for administrative staff, allowing them to focus on strategic initiatives and community engagement.
Deployment Risks and Mitigations
Government adoption of AI carries unique risks. Data privacy is paramount—citizen information must be protected, especially when using cloud services. Algorithmic bias in decision-making (e.g., permit approvals) could lead to inequitable outcomes. Staff may resist automation due to job security fears. To mitigate, Barberton should start with low-risk, internal-facing use cases, ensure transparency in AI-driven decisions, involve employees in design, and select vendors with strong security certifications. A phased approach with clear metrics will build trust and demonstrate value before scaling.
